Barclays to Pay $4 Million to US Regulator for Swap Reporting Breaches
Oct 2, 2024 10:18 PM

10:30 AM EDT, 10/01/2024 (MT Newswires) -- The Commodity Futures Trading Commission said Tuesday that Barclays ( JJCTF ) will pay a $4 million penalty for violations of swap reporting rules.

The CFTC said it filed an order and simultaneously settled charges against the bank for the breaches.

The regulator said Barclays ( JJCTF ) admitted the facts in the order and acknowledged that its actions violated the Commodity Exchange Act and CFTC rules.

The agency said that from 2018 through last year, Barclays ( JJCTF ) "failed to correctly report, or failed to timely report, millions of swap transactions."

The CFTC also said it recognized Barclays' ( JJCTF ) "substantial cooperation" during the probe, adding that the banks' cooperation and remediation actions were "recognized in the form of a reduced civil monetary penalty."
